Here are five useful tips for all you e-commerce start-ups out there: Apprenticeship Schemes The UK Government has sought to improve employment opportunities for young people and inexperienced individuals seeking career progression. This has seen an increased emphasis on providing apprenticeship opportunities, offering employers significant benefits when employing the services of an apprentice. A full time apprentice could be available for less than £100 a week and the employer could even be entitled to a £1,500 grant when taking on an apprentice – potentially paying their wages for the first four months of their employment.…

Merchant Payment Processing: What You Really Need to Know About PCI DSS

The ability to take payment by credit or debit card is considered a vital tool by most business that have a merchant account, but it does also open them up to the possibility of receiving fraudulent transactions. Payment Card Industry Data Security Standards (PCI DSS) is a security standard that was put in place to regulate any organisations that store, transmit or process sensitive credit or debit card information. Keeping payments as secure as possible Businesses who have PDQ machines to take payments, have a certain amount of security built into the system anyway, but PCI DSS is designed to further reduce the risk of fraud and provide a level of protection to the consumer as well.…
